O exFAT é um sistema de arquivos muito comum em pendrives, cartões SD e SSDs externos, principalmente por oferecer compatibilidade entre sistemas e suporte a arquivos grandes. Porém, em cenários de escrita intensiva, com muitos arquivos pequenos e estruturas profundas de pastas, ele pode apresentar queda de desempenho e menor robustez quando comparado a alternativas como NTFS, APFS ou ext4.
Neste artigo, você vai entender a origem histórica dos sistemas baseados em FAT, para que o exFAT foi concebido e em quais situações ele não é recomendado — com uma abordagem técnica, clara e alinhada com boas práticas de SEO e GEO (otimização para mecanismos de IA).
A origem dos sistemas de arquivos baseados em FAT
O nascimento do FAT nos primórdios da computação pessoal
Nos primeiros anos da computação pessoal, o armazenamento era limitado e os sistemas operacionais precisavam ser leves, rápidos e compatíveis com diferentes equipamentos. O conceito de File Allocation Table (Tabela de Alocação de Arquivos) foi criado para mapear onde cada arquivo ficava armazenado, de forma simples e eficiente para o hardware da época.
FAT12 e o papel da Microsoft no MS-DOS
O FAT12 foi desenvolvido para acompanhar o MS-DOS e suportar mídias como disquetes. A Microsoft estruturou o FAT para ser fácil de implementar e manter, priorizando compatibilidade e baixo consumo de recursos. Essa filosofia seria mantida nas gerações seguintes, mesmo com o aumento da capacidade de armazenamento.
A influência direta de Bill Gates nas decisões técnicas iniciais
No início da Microsoft, a liderança técnica estava muito próxima do produto. Bill Gates participou das decisões fundamentais de arquitetura e direção do software nos anos iniciais, quando o MS-DOS e seus componentes precisavam ser pragmáticos e funcionais em um ecossistema de hardware bastante restrito. A ideia de manter o sistema simples, portável e amplamente compatível ajudou a consolidar o FAT como padrão durante décadas.
Importante: a participação de Gates é histórica no nível de decisões e direção técnica do período, mas a autoria do código e implementação do FAT foi resultado do trabalho coletivo de engenheiros e equipes da Microsoft e parceiros do ecossistema do MS-DOS.
A evolução do FAT: de FAT12 a FAT32
FAT16 e a expansão dos limites de armazenamento
Com a migração do uso de disquetes para discos maiores, o FAT16 ampliou a capacidade suportada, mantendo a lógica do FAT: uma tabela central que registra como clusters (blocos) são encadeados para formar arquivos. Essa abordagem continuava simples, mas começava a mostrar limitações conforme os volumes cresciam.
FAT32 e o problema do tamanho máximo de arquivos
O FAT32 surgiu para suportar volumes maiores e otimizar o uso de espaço. Porém, manteve um limite que se tornou crítico com o tempo: o tamanho máximo de arquivo em FAT32 é de aproximadamente 4 GB. Isso virou um problema real para vídeos, imagens RAW, backups e outros conteúdos modernos.
O que nunca mudou na filosofia FAT
Apesar das evoluções, a filosofia da família FAT permaneceu consistente: simplicidade, compatibilidade e baixo overhead. O preço dessa simplicidade é que o FAT não se apoia em recursos avançados presentes em sistemas mais robustos, como journaling e estruturas sofisticadas de indexação para diretórios e metadados.
O que é o exFAT e por que ele foi criado
Limitações do FAT32 que levaram ao exFAT
O exFAT foi criado principalmente para superar o limite de 4 GB por arquivo do FAT32 e se adequar melhor a mídias modernas, como cartões SDXC e unidades flash de grande capacidade. O objetivo era manter compatibilidade, mas com suporte a volumes e arquivos maiores.
Objetivos técnicos do exFAT desde sua concepção
Desde o início, o exFAT buscou entregar:
- Suporte a arquivos grandes e volumes maiores;
- Compatibilidade ampla entre dispositivos e sistemas;
- Baixo custo computacional para dispositivos embarcados;
- Boa adaptação a memórias flash (pendrives, cartões SD, SSDs externos).
exFAT como continuidade conceitual do FAT clássico
Do ponto de vista de arquitetura, o exFAT é uma evolução do FAT, mantendo a essência: estruturas simples, metadados relativamente diretos e foco em portabilidade. Isso explica tanto suas vantagens quanto algumas limitações quando usado além do propósito para o qual foi concebido.
Para que o exFAT funciona bem na prática
Arquivos grandes e transferências sequenciais
O exFAT costuma funcionar bem quando o uso é centrado em arquivos grandes (por exemplo, vídeos, imagens RAW, ISOs e backups lineares), especialmente em transferências sequenciais. Nesses cenários, o overhead por arquivo é menor e o fluxo de leitura/escrita tende a ser mais estável.
Compatibilidade multiplataforma como prioridade
Quando a prioridade é compatibilidade entre Windows, macOS e dispositivos variados (câmeras, TVs, consoles), o exFAT é frequentemente escolhido por equilibrar suporte a arquivos grandes e leitura nativa em múltiplos ambientes.
Uso típico em SSDs externos e cartões SDXC
Cartões SDXC e diversas unidades externas saem de fábrica formatados em exFAT. Isso facilita o uso imediato, sem precisar converter ou instalar drivers adicionais — uma vantagem prática importante no dia a dia.
Limitações técnicas inerentes ao design do exFAT
Ausência de journaling e implicações práticas
Um ponto crucial: o exFAT não utiliza journaling (registro transacional). Em sistemas com journaling, operações importantes (como criação de arquivos e atualizações de metadados) são registradas de forma que o sistema consiga se recuperar melhor após falhas. No exFAT, interrupções abruptas (queda de energia, desconexão sem ejetar) podem aumentar a chance de inconsistências.
Organização interna baseada em estruturas lineares
Em muitos aspectos, o exFAT continua a usar estruturas relativamente lineares para organização e busca. Em ambientes com muitos arquivos e diretórios, isso pode significar mais varreduras e mais custo de metadados por operação.
Dependência crítica da File Allocation Table
A FAT (tabela de alocação) continua sendo um componente central. Quando há muita atividade de escrita, a FAT é atualizada com frequência. Se ocorrer uma falha no momento errado, podem aparecer sintomas como perda de referências, diretórios inconsistentes ou arquivos com encadeamento de clusters comprometido.
Impacto do exFAT na escrita de grandes volumes de arquivos
Por que arquivos pequenos penalizam o exFAT
Ao gravar muitos arquivos pequenos, o exFAT pode sofrer porque cada arquivo exige múltiplas operações de metadados: criação de entradas de diretório, alocação de clusters, atualizações na FAT e, em alguns casos, atualizações adicionais de consistência. Isso aumenta o custo total por arquivo.
Overhead de metadados e atualizações frequentes da FAT
Quanto maior o número de arquivos, maior o número de atualizações na FAT e nos diretórios. Em cópias massivas (por exemplo, centenas de milhares de fotos, documentos ou arquivos de projeto), esse overhead se acumula e pode causar:
- queda de taxa de transferência (throughput);
- aumento de latência em operações simples;
- sensação de “travamento” durante a cópia;
- maior exposição a inconsistências se houver interrupções.
Queda de desempenho em operações massivas
Na prática, é comum observar que a velocidade inicial de cópia em exFAT é razoável, mas cai à medida que o volume de operações de metadados aumenta. Esse comportamento fica ainda mais evidente quando a estrutura de pastas é complexa e há muitos arquivos pequenos distribuídos em múltiplos níveis.
Estruturas profundas de pastas e subpastas no exFAT
Como o exFAT localiza arquivos e diretórios
Para acessar um arquivo, o sistema precisa localizar a entrada no diretório correspondente e então resolver sua alocação no volume. Em estruturas profundas (muitas subpastas), o caminho até o arquivo exige múltiplas resoluções de diretório, e cada etapa pode envolver varreduras e operações adicionais.
Custos de varredura sequencial em árvores profundas
Em diretórios com muitos itens, o custo de localizar entradas pode aumentar. Quando você soma isso a uma árvore com muitos níveis (por exemplo, /projeto/cliente/ano/mês/dia/...), o sistema realiza mais operações de busca e atualização, penalizando tanto desempenho quanto tempo total de escrita.
Impactos práticos em desempenho e estabilidade
Quando o volume é usado para gravações intensivas e a organização de pastas é complexa, podem surgir sintomas como:
- lentidão progressiva ao navegar nas pastas;
- tempo elevado para listar diretórios grandes;
- cópias que aparentam “parar” por longos períodos;
- maior chance de inconsistência se houver remoção indevida.
Consequências do uso do exFAT em SSDs modernos
Relação entre exFAT e o Flash Translation Layer (FTL)
SSDs e memórias flash usam um mecanismo interno chamado FTL (Flash Translation Layer), responsável por traduzir endereços lógicos (o que o sistema operacional enxerga) para endereços físicos (como a memória flash é organizada). Quando há muita escrita fragmentada e muitas atualizações de metadados, o FTL pode ser pressionado, aumentando operações internas como reorganização e coleta de lixo (garbage collection).
Fragmentação lógica e pressão sobre o controlador
Em cenários com muitos arquivos pequenos e escrita aleatória, a fragmentação tende a aumentar. Isso pode gerar mais movimentação interna de dados no SSD, elevando o número de operações reais realizadas pelo dispositivo — o que, na prática, pode reduzir desempenho e acelerar desgaste em determinados casos.
Riscos de inconsistência após falhas de escrita
Como o exFAT não tem journaling, uma falha durante escrita ou atualização de diretórios pode resultar em inconsistências de metadados. Em mídias removíveis, isso costuma ocorrer após:
- desconexão sem ejetar;
- queda de energia durante cópia;
- travamento do sistema durante escrita;
- cabos/conectores instáveis em discos externos.
Problemas recorrentes observados em volumes exFAT
Diretórios que desaparecem após desconexões abruptas
Um sintoma clássico em volumes exFAT é a perda parcial de estrutura de diretórios após uma desconexão abrupta. Em alguns casos, o volume ainda “monta”, mas determinadas pastas deixam de aparecer ou passam a mostrar conteúdo inconsistente.
FAT parcialmente corrompida e volumes inconsistentes
Quando a FAT ou metadados associados sofrem corrupção parcial, podem surgir efeitos como arquivos com tamanho incorreto, erros ao copiar e dificuldade de acesso. A recuperação costuma depender do nível de dano e da consistência restante na estrutura do volume.
Casos comuns em discos externos e pendrives
Esses problemas são mais comuns em mídias removíveis porque elas são frequentemente desconectadas sem ejetar, transportadas entre diferentes dispositivos e sujeitas a condições de energia e conexão menos estáveis.
Para quais cenários o exFAT não é recomendado
Escrita contínua e automatizada
Rotinas automatizadas que escrevem dados continuamente (logs, cache, pipelines de exportação, sincronizações constantes) tendem a expor as limitações do exFAT e aumentar riscos em caso de falhas durante escrita.
Backups incrementais complexos
Backups incrementais, que criam e modificam inúmeros arquivos pequenos e metadados, geralmente se beneficiam de sistemas mais robustos e tolerantes a falhas (com journaling).
Ambientes com milhões de arquivos pequenos
Projetos que lidam com grandes repositórios (muitos documentos, fotos, assets de software, bibliotecas, datasets particionados) tendem a sofrer com overhead e lentidão em exFAT, especialmente quando combinado com diretórios extensos.
Uso como sistema de arquivos principal
Para uso principal (disco do sistema, armazenamento fixo crítico, ambiente com escrita frequente), sistemas como NTFS, APFS ou ext4 costumam ser escolhas mais adequadas devido à maior robustez e recursos avançados.
Por que outros sistemas de arquivos são mais adequados nesses cenários
Robustez estrutural em NTFS, APFS e ext4
Sistemas modernos geralmente contam com mecanismos mais sofisticados para metadados, otimizações para grande quantidade de arquivos e melhor consistência estrutural. Isso não significa que sejam “sempre melhores”, mas sim que foram concebidos para cargas mais complexas.
Journaling e resiliência a falhas
O journaling permite uma recuperação mais previsível após eventos como quedas de energia, minimizando inconsistências. Isso é particularmente importante em ambientes com escrita frequente e metadados sendo atualizados o tempo todo.
Organização avançada de metadados
Alguns sistemas utilizam estruturas internas que facilitam buscas, listagens e atualizações em diretórios grandes, o que tende a melhorar desempenho em árvores complexas e grandes volumes de arquivos pequenos.
exFAT: simplicidade histórica versus exigências modernas
exFAT não é um sistema falho, mas específico
O exFAT atende muito bem ao propósito para o qual foi criado: portabilidade, compatibilidade e suporte a arquivos grandes em mídias removíveis. Seus limites aparecem quando ele é usado em cenários para os quais não foi projetado.
A importância de escolher o sistema de arquivos correto
Escolher o sistema de arquivos certo não é apenas uma decisão “de compatibilidade”. É uma escolha que impacta desempenho, resiliência e o risco de problemas em situações reais, especialmente quando há escrita intensiva, arquivos pequenos e estruturas complexas de diretórios.
Consequências técnicas de escolhas inadequadas
Em cargas modernas, usar exFAT fora do contexto ideal pode resultar em lentidão, inconsistências após falhas e maior dificuldade de recuperação em caso de corrupção lógica. Em aplicações críticas, vale avaliar alternativas mais robustas.


